I sent my 1974 Chieftain 24 ft to the welder for a pod . I got 1 2019 150hp g1 evinrude 25" shaft . If I make the pod so I can do a single outboard in the middle then setup the pod to support the twins on the outside chines how funny would that look . Have the option to put on a single and twins .
Pod with a swim deck too is what I would like . Welder said it be big and goofy looking . But I don't mind I think. Any Ideas or opinions. Side note I been trying to read everything on here and online for a bit I have been reading most of, if not all the rebuilds on here. Thanks for your time .

Yes I'm converting it from an I/o had old Ford 302 I sold and the old mc outdrive . Already gutted completely just aluminum shell now . I'm also getting the welder to add a new floor frame lower all one level. I may want to lift the roof later to be taller so I don't have to duck . But that's way in the future.1000003271.jpg

Ok make sure to add extra support to the insidw of the transom. The torque load is way different for the two.
